- What does gold — payments for royalties mean?
- Total cash payments made to third-party landowners, governments, or other entities for the right to extract gold from specific mineral properties. These payments are a recurring operational cost that directly impacts the segment's profitability. Monitoring these payments helps assess the cost burden associated with the company's mineral rights portfolio.
